Detailed Solution

A new human individual develops from a cell called a zygote.

What is a Zygote?

  • The zygote is the initial cell formed when a sperm cell from the male and an egg cell (or ovum) from the female fuse during fertilization.
  • This single-celled entity contains a full set of chromosomes, half from each parent, and marks the beginning of a new human life.

Development Process:

  1. Fertilization: The sperm and egg combine to form the zygote.
  2. Cell Division: The zygote undergoes multiple rounds of mitotic division to form a multicellular embryo.
  3. Differentiation: Over time, these cells specialize and form different tissues, organs, and systems, eventually leading to the development of a complete human individual.

Conclusion:

The zygote is the first step in human development, starting from the fusion of the male and female gametes. It undergoes various stages of development, including cellular division and differentiation, to form a fully developed individual.
